Abstract
Provided is a zoom lens, including, in order from an object side to an image side: a first lens unit having a positive refractive power which does not move; a second lens unit having a negative refractive power which moves during zooming and focusing; a third lens unit having the negative refractive power which moves during zooming; a fourth lens unit having one of the negative refractive power and the positive refractive power; and a fifth lens unit having the positive refractive power, in which a lateral magnification (β) of the second lens unit at a wide angle end when an object distance is infinity, and a ratio of a focal length (f) of the second lens unit and a focal length (f) of the third lens unit are appropriately set.
